On Saturday, April 6 at approximately 11:15 p.m. Citty of Newburgh Police responded to the area of 780 Broadway for a report of a pedestrian struck by a motor vehicle.

Upon arrival, officer observed a male, unresponsive in the roadway. The man, identified as Juan Solis, 38, of Newburgh was transported St. Luke's Cornwall Hospital by ambulance.

Solis is listed as being in serious but stable condition.

The vehicle that struck Solis was a yellow taxi driven by Bruce Minter, 52, of New Windsor. Minter remained on the scene and was cooperative. There are no charges being filed at this time.
